6.1

Pump

The pump (Fig. 8) is d esigned to all ow working with two
pipes.
In the two pipes systems, before starting the burner make
sure that the return pipe-line is not clogged.
An excessive back pressure ( 1 bar) would cause the dam-
age of the pump seal, with subsequent fuel leaks inside the
burner.
In order to obtain one pipe working it is necessary to
unscrew the return plug 2), remove th e by-pass scre w 3)
and then screw again the plug 2) with a tightening torque of
0.5 Nm.
The pump has a delivery pressure regulation device 5). Pressure
increases if turned in a clo ckwise direction, and decreases if
turned in the other direction.
An indication of sensitivity is 1 bar per turn. The pressure can be
regulated in a range of 8 - 15 bar.
Do not loosen the knob 8) and periodically check
that it is firmly fixed, for safety reasons.

6.2

Pressurised one pipe systems

Pressurised one pipe systems (Fig. 9 and Fig. 10) have a posi-
tive fuel pressure on intake to the burner. Usually the tank is high-
er than the burner, or the fu
outside of the boiler.
Fig. 10 is an example of connection to a pressurised ring, no mat-
ter what position the ring feeder tank is in.

The installer must ensure that the supply pressure
is not above 0.5 bar.
Above that level, the pump seal is subject to too
WARNING
much stress.
In the system in Fig. 9, the table shows the maximum indicated
lengths for the supply line, depending on the difference in level,
length and the diameter of the oil pipes.
6.2.1

Pump priming

It is sufficient to loosen the vacuometer connection 6) (Fig. 8) and
wait until oil flows out.
